Default Pandora, Last.fm, Slacker, etc keep stopping.

So I'm in my 2nd week of Droid 2 ownership, and I love the thing. I've loaded all my mp3s onto it, and listen to them using Winamp. No problem whatsoever. But sometimes I like a bit of variety, and since I've been a Last.fm member for a while, I decided to install their app so I can listen using my phone.

Unfortunately, Last.fm seems to stop a lot. Sometimes it cuts off mid-song, sometimes between songs. My wife uses Pandora, so I decided to try that. It never cuts off mid-song, but it refuses to move to the next song once the current one is finished. I have to "wake" the phone up and click on the Pandora icon to get it to keep going.

I also gave Slacker a shot, with similar issues. After each song, I have to wake the phone up and hit the Slacker icon, at which point I'm greeted with a "press play to restart station" message.

It shouldn't be a signal problem, as it happens in a large metro area (Washington DC) where I have max signal strength at pretty much all times.

What gives? Why won't any of these stations play music continuously?

Ok, I've decided that this is a signal problem. Well, maybe.

Pandora played fine yesterday while mowing my lawn, but I get pretty decent service at home.

It also played fine on my 1 hr train ride in even though service is spotty. However, I was playing Angry Birds during the ride, so the phone never went to "sleep".

But in my walk from the train station to my office, I kept losing it. "Waiting for Coverage" it would say when I'd "wake" the phone. Either service in the middle of Washington DC is really bad, or it has something to do with the screen turning off on idle.
